Background
The PE is polyethylene, the application range of a common PE pipe water supply pipeline is lower than 40 ℃, the PE pipe cannot be used for a hot water conveying pipeline, and the PE pipe is a nonpolar thermoplastic resin with high crystallinity and can be used for blow-off pipes, gas pipes, water supply and drainage pipes and the like.
Traditional tee junction PE pipe carries out the working process in, and PE pipe and tee junction position are comparatively fragile, and the PE pipe does not carry out the heat preservation measure with tee junction position under the low temperature condition and the condition of splitting open, damaging appears, is unfavorable for the work of PE pipe.

Claims (5)

1. The utility model provides a PE tubular product of thermal insulation component easy to assemble, includes tee bend (11), its characterized in that: the three PE pipe bodies (1) are fixed on the tee joint (11), the heat insulation sleeve (2) and the heat insulation clamp (3) are abutted to the outer portions of the tee joint (11) and the PE pipe bodies (1), the heat insulation sleeve (2) and the heat insulation clamp (3) are abutted to each other, a bolt (8) is connected between the heat insulation sleeve (2) and the heat insulation clamp (3), the three PE pipe bodies (1) are respectively sleeved with a clamping plate (4) and a sleeve plate (9) in a sliding mode, the clamping plate (4) is abutted to one side of the sleeve plate (9), fixed blocks (14) are fixed to one sides of the clamping plate (4) and the sleeve plate (9), the two fixed blocks (14) are respectively inserted into the clamping plate (4) and the sleeve plate (9) in a sliding mode, two heat insulation cotton (5) in a plate ring structure are fixed to one sides of the clamping plate (4) and the sleeve plate (9), the clamping plate (4) and the heat insulation cotton (5) are connected with a nut (6).
2. The PE pipe convenient for installation of the heat insulation component as claimed in claim 1, wherein: the heat preservation sleeve (2) is connected with a clamping block (12) in a sliding mode, a spring (13) is fixed between the clamping block (12) and the heat preservation sleeve (2), and the clamping block (12) is in sliding contact with the inside of the heat preservation clamp (3).
3. The PE pipe convenient for installation of the heat insulation component as claimed in claim 1, wherein: screw holes (7) are formed in the clamping plate (4) and the sleeve plate (9), the nut (6) is located on one side of the screw holes (7), and the heat-insulating sleeve (2) and the heat-insulating clamp (3) are identical in shape.
4. The PE pipe convenient for installation of the heat insulation component as claimed in claim 1, wherein: the heat-preservation cotton (5) is sleeved on the outer side wall of the PE pipe body (1) in a sliding mode, and the clamping plate (4) and the sleeve plate (9) are in threaded connection with the nut (6).
5. The PE pipe convenient for installation of the heat insulation component as claimed in claim 2, wherein: the heat preservation clamp (3) is provided with a clamping groove (10), the clamping block (12) abuts against the inside of the clamping groove (10), and the cross section of one side of the clamping block (12) is of an arc-shaped structure.
